Q: Is 42,527,360 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 42,527,360 is not a prime number.

Why is 42,527,360 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 42527360 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 8 10 16 20 32 40 64 80 128 160 320 640 66,449 132,898 265,796 332,245 531,592 664,490 1,063,184 1,328,980 2,126,368 2,657,960 4,252,736 5,315,920 8,505,472 10,631,840 21,263,680 and 42,527,360, with no remainder.

Since 42,527,360 cannot be divided by just 1 and 42,527,360, it is not a prime number.
